Definitions
- the present invention relates to a device for protecting objects against theft and presenting information concerning said objects. It allows a presentation of information relating to an object on a means of presenting information. It has applications in the field of property security.
- Radio frequency devices for transmitting data between communicating equipment.
- a NFC (Near Field Communication) transmission standard ISO / IEC 18092: 2004 has been defined.
- the present invention provides an antitheft device that allows the specific presentation of information about an object while this object protected against theft can be located anywhere in a display with multiple object locations and several means of presentation of information and this, on the information presentation means which is in direct relation of neighborhood and which is associated with the object location of the object in question.
- the invention relates to a device for protecting objects against theft and presenting information, the protected objects being arranged in locations of a display, said device comprising:
- At least one microprocessor or microcomputer-type management means preferably, the management means being a host computer system,
- each detector being connected to the central unit via a wired connection through a specific input having a determined input reference, the detectors being able to be moved from one wired connection to another,
- each means of presenting information being in close relationship with a given location of an object.
- the detector and its object form a duo, the detector being coded having a unique detector identifier and / or having the ability to read by radiofrequency transmission a unique object identifier stored in the object and transmitted by the object towards said detector, a duo consisting of an object comprising data readable by its radio frequency transmission detector being described as a communicating duo, the central unit being able to read the detector identifier and / or the object identifier according to the case, and the device further comprises means for the presentation, on the means of presentation of information of a given location, information relating to the object disposed in this location while the objects carrying their own detectors can be placed and moved to any of the locations.
- central means in the context of the present invention an alarm monitoring central to detect theft of objects and also a central that can detect the interest of consumers on objects.
- the use of the flight detections can be done in the central itself, it will generate in the event of theft auditory and / or visual alerts for example, or in a separate equipment dedicated or not, such as the management means of host computer system type.
- the use of the detections of the interest of the consumers can be done in the power station itself or, preferably, in the management means of type host computer system, the central transmitting then simply the detection of this interest by means of management .

- central which is currently used must be understood in a broad manner: it can be both a single housing receiving all the wired links of the detectors a set of housings connected together according to a determined topology of connection to the detectors, for example in tree structure.
- host computer system that is currently used must be broadly understood: it may be a single computer / microcomputer as well as a more complex computer system on a local network or across a larger network.
- the central unit and the host computer system if they are preferably distinct entities communicating with each other, in variants they can be grouped together, for example in the case of a microcomputer comprising an expansion card with inputs / outputs connected to wired links and detectors.
- the term detector must be taken in a broad sense since the detectors are used for some detection of theft of objects and others for the detection of consumer interest in objects. These two functions can be physically separated, in separate detectors or grouped together in the same detector element.
- the detection of the consumer interest can be obtained by any type of detection: movement, contact, capacitive, optical, etc.
- a single physical detector with both functions, flight detection and detection of consumer interest is connected to each object.
- the detector or object identifier can be obtained both during the detection of a theft and the consumer's interest for said object, which can simplify the management of associations between objects and means for displaying information.
- the same detector is thus capable of transmitting to the central unit a different signal respectively corresponding to:
- the system is configured to trigger an audible and / or visual alarm from the control panel and / or from any other suitable equipment connected to the system. It is understood that it is possible to inhibit the alarm in a maintenance mode of the system in which it is desired to set up, rearrange or remove the items on the display stand.
- the third case is the implementation of the dissemination of information about the object on the means of presentation in relation to the object on which the consumer has expressed interest.

- the display shown in Figures 1 and 2 comprises a set of locations 1a, 1b, 1c ... 1 i in which objects P1 to P8 are arranged.
- Each of these objects has a detector attached to it and each object-detector pair forms a specific duo.
- the detectors are connected by wire links to independent entries referenced by a central.
- the detector can be connected or disconnected from the wired link.
- the detector is coded and has a unique detector identifier for each detector, a detector identifier that can be read by the panel.
- each object can be individually identified by means of the identifier of the detector that it is glued.
- the object can be identified by a unique object identifier which is stored in the object and which can be read in radiofrequency, for example according to the NFC standard, by the detector.
- the detector comprises radio frequency reading means according to the NFC standard of data contained in the object and, in this case, the central unit can recover, via the detector and the corresponding wire link, data contained in the object including at least the object identifier but it should be noted that other data can be stored in the object and be read in some implementation variants.
- the control unit communicates with a microprocessor or microcomputer-type management means which is in the example a host computer system.
- the central and / or the management means communicate with a server (not shown) placed remotely.
- the display unit also comprises presentation means 2a, 2b, 2c ... 2i of information, here to type of display screen (Display 1, Display 2 ...) on which information (Medial, Media2 ... ) can be presented.
- the presentation means can be of any type: audio, video, more generally multimedia.
- Each object location of the display unit has its own presentation means which is in close relation with it.
- each means of presenting information is associated with an object location. It can also be provided that a single means of presenting information is associated with several locations of objects placed in a neighborhood relationship with it.
- the invention allows an automatic presentation on the means of presentation of a given object location, the presentation of information about the object that is at this location while the objects with their own detectors can be arranged or moved freely between the various locations of the display.
- each presentation means is referenced / identified by the central input reference corresponding to the wired link arriving at the object location in relation. with said presentation means: the wired links are not movable between the inputs of the central unit and the presentation means are not movable in the display.
- each positioning location 1a, 1b ... of an object in the display unit corresponds to a reference input of central unit a, b ... determined the central.
- the plant entry reference for a given location of the display is immutable, which simplifies said implementation.
- the location 1a corresponds to the central input reference a, 1b to b, 1c to c ... and the location 1i to the central input reference i.
- the presentation means 2a corresponds symbolically to the input reference of the central unit a, 2b to b ... and the presentation means 2i to the input reference of the central unit i.
- the detector With their own detectors can be changed or moved from one location to another of the display stand by disconnecting and reconnecting the detector of the duo of the / to the wired link of the location.
- the detector remains stuck to the object and forms a duet with the latter.
- the presentation means is fixed and is referenced by the central input reference of the location with which it is in a neighborhood relationship.

- a display 3 comprises for example a first object 5 (mobile phone) and a second object 6 (camera).
- a first detector 4 is in relation with the display 3 and the first object 5.
- This first detector comprises two detection contacts: a first contact 4 'in relation to the object and whose function is to detect the theft in case of separation of the object with the detector, and a second contact 4 "in relation with the display and whose function is to detect the consumer's interest in separating the detector from the display stand.
- the second object 6 is monitored by a detector always dual function of detection of theft and consumer interest but this time the contacts or other detection means 7 (theft) and 8 (consumer interest) are deported by wire from a detection box 9.
- the control unit transmits by means of data management a function of events occurring in relation to the detectors (theft, consumer interest, for a given central input and / or detector identifier given and / or given object identifier if readable at distance by the detector).
- the management means can control the operation of the control unit, for example disable certain inputs or types of detection (for example, for a given control panel input, deactivate the detection of interest by keeping the flight detection or deactivate the detection. flight detection). It is understood that if the control unit can directly control the alarm generating means, the deactivation of certain functions of the control unit (in particular alarm) is necessary.
